Exactly 13 years ago, on 20th December 2005, there was a heated debate over the UK's involvement in the European Union between then UK Prime Minister Tony Blair and then UKIP leader Nigel Farage.
Former Prime Minister Tony Blair was being challenged by Mr Farage over the amount of money the United Kingdom pays into the European Union.
"Why should British taxpayers pay for new sewers in Budapest, a new underground system in Warsaw, when our own public services are crumbling in London?" Farage claimed.
Tony Blair replied by saying, ""This is the year 2005, not 1945. We are not fighting each other any more."
